After having breakfast, your Nile cruise will reach Edfu, located north of Aswan, where you will encounter friendly people and begin visiting the magnificent temple.
You will notice, as you enter the gate of the temple, a statue of an eagle, which was a symbol of the god Horus, to whom the temple was dedicated. This is because the god Horus is the ruler of the underworld, and he represents good and evil. Therefore, he is considered one of the most important gods present during the trial before entering the afterlife, which led the Egyptians to build a temple for him in Edfu. This temple is distinguished by its remarkable preservation of its original shape since its construction, as if it were built recently.
After returning to the Nile cruise for lunch, especially before sunset, you will arrive in Kom Ombo, one of the most beautiful cities in Upper Egypt, to visit a temple with a dazzling night view.
This magnificent temple, built by Ptolemy VI, is one of the temples that is distinguished by its wonderful decorations, whether these decorations are from the Ptolemaic era or even the Roman era, in which some additions were made that show the Roman magnificence in the construction. The word comes from the ancient Egyptian language. It means the city of gold, as it contains a temple that represents gold in terms of archaeological and historical value in Egypt.

After your Nile cruise arrives in Aswan and you have breakfast, your tour guide will take you on a visit to the wonderful city of Aswan in southern Egypt.
You will visit the Philae Temple, named after the city. This word is of Greek origin and means "beloved." The Philae Temple is located on Agilkia Island, which is part of the Aswan Governorate. It is one of the most popular tourist destinations in Egypt.
The temple is now on an island in the Aswan Low Dam reservoir and Lake Nasser. It used to be at the bottom of the first cataract of the Nile, but the construction of the High Dam covered the site of the temple.
This island had many legends from which we learned the meaning of the name Philae. Among the famous legends that the island was known for in the Middle Kingdom era, the story of "Anas Al-Wujud" is also one of the names by which the island was known. There was a prince called "Anas Al-Wujud" who was infatuated with his beloved, who was imprisoned on this island. In her honor, the prince went to save her on the back of a crocodile in the Nile River and managed to liberate her.
After that, you will go to see the Unfinished Obelisk, which is one of the most important monuments in Aswan. If this obelisk had been completed, it would have been one of the most magnificent and largest obelisks in the world.
